Theory of the spatial distribution of defects in radiation cascades in crystals
Description
The spatial distribution of vacancies and interstitials in radiation cascades in crystals is calculated with account of instantaneous recombination of Frenkel pairs during the formation of the cascade. Analytical expressions are obtained for the shape of the depleted zone. (author)
